Output 19e934cf6dea18df7aa89ea0f0ba16d5112c5b681c62389d3b9903d9180201a2:11

value
839091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 120408d74ea55c721c329758e074f80fd56e8f74 OP_EQUAL
address
33LGvKaY36Y4E2GUBLt5pNEsxmKAvKUhhq
transaction
19e934cf6dea18df7aa89ea0f0ba16d5112c5b681c62389d3b9903d9180201a2
confirmations
65581
spent
true